Dell Constellation 1 TB SATA drive

The Dell Constellation ST1000NM0011 is a 1 TB 3.5 inch hard drive spinning at 7200 RPM with a 64 MB cache. It is built for desktop workstations and entry servers that need reliable bulk storage on a standard SATA interface.

Fits 3.5 inch bays with SATA power and data

The drive mounts in any 3.5 inch bay and connects through a regular SATA data cable and SATA power connector. No special controller or backplane is required, freeing PCIe slots and M.2 sockets for other devices.

Tray and firmware tuned for Dell systems

The unit ships in the Dell 9YZ164-036 tray with firmware validated for Dell PowerEdge and Precision platforms. That combination simplifies hot-swap replacement and ensures consistent error handling without extra configuration.

Questions about this item

Does the 7200 RPM spindle speed limit sustained write throughput?

The 7200 RPM rotation speed sets the mechanical ceiling for sequential transfers; the 64 MB cache absorbs bursts before the platters become the bottleneck.

How much noise and heat does the 3.5" SATA drive add during continuous operation?

As a 3.5 inch 7200 RPM SATA server drive, it generates typical mechanical noise and heat for its class; ensure your chassis has adequate airflow.

What host interface must my system provide for this SATA drive?

Your motherboard or controller needs a standard SATA data port and a SATA power connector to run this 1 TB drive.
